In1979, just before the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an, a struggling archaeologist made a spectacular find. He found huge piles of gold in the graves of nomads in Northern Afghanistan.
The burials were over four thousand years old, dating from the second and third millennia B.C.
It would be a watershed moment for the archaeologist, Viktor Sarianidi, whose tireless efforts for three decades have helped us to know about a fifth river civilization of the Ancient world.
This incredible yet lesser-known civilization is called the Oxus Civilization. It was referred to as the Bactria-Margiana Archaeological Complex(BMAC) in the former Soviet Union.
